Answer:
D. Sqroot6
Step-by-step explanation:
6 is not a perfect square. So it is a non-repeating decimal that never ends
sqroot6 ~=
2.4494897428...
this is an irrational number.
The rest on the numbers can be written as a ratio:
0.45=45/100=9/20
0.63636363
= 63/99 = 7/11
sqrt25 = 5 = 5/1
that means they are rational.
